- Info Photo of an 18-month old Afghan girl who weighed 14 pounds when presented to doctors. Currently the only extant photo for wikipedia articles Telogen effluvium (hair loss due to malnutrition) and, amazingly, malnutrition itself. Exposure is slightly on the high side, resulting on some burn-out on the white packaging materials in the lower right (I stepped the exposure up slightly to avoid using the flash to fill shadows, which the medics felt would be distracting).
